ACCESS UGANDA’S BEST WILDLIFE DESTINATION
Group safaris typically include carefully planned itineraries that cover Uganda’s most iconic attractions. Depending on the package, travellers may visit several of the country’s famous national park and conservation areas.
Popular destination in Uganda;
- Murchision falls national park for game drives and powerful waterfalls
- Queen Elizabeth national park for tree climbing lions and boat cruise safaris
- Bwindi impenetrable national park foe mountain gorilla TREKKING.
- Kibale national park for chimpanzee tracking.
- Kidepo national park for remote wildlife adventures
- Lake Mburo national park for walking safaris and zebra sightings.
These destination offers a combination of wildlife viewing, birdwatching, scenic landscapes, and cultural experiences that showcase the best of Uganda.
